When Fate Brings Two Hearts Together
In The Best Thing, Shen Xifan (Xu Ruohan) is a dedicated hotel manager whose workaholic tendencies lead her to develop insomnia and migraines. Seeking relief, she turns to He Suye (Zhang Linghe), a talented and compassionate traditional Chinese medicine doctor.
What starts as a professional connection slowly turns into an unspoken bond, as the two discover they live in the same community. Through shared moments of care, laughter, and understanding, their relationship evolves from acquaintances to soulmates.

Chopard's Ice Cube Rings: Symbols of Modern Love
In the final episode, Shen Xifan and He Suye exchange vows in a heartfelt wedding ceremony, sealing their love with Chopard’s Ice Cube wedding rings.
He Suye's Ring: Ha Suye wears a Chopard's 18kt yellow gold ice cube rings—a sleek and minimalist design featuring geometric facets that resemble small ice cubes, embodying a contemporary aesthetic.
Shen Xifan's Ring: Shen Xifan wears a Chopard's 18kt yellow gold ice cube diamond ring—an elegant variant adorned with a row of sparkling diamonds, adding a touch of sophistication while maintaining the modern geometric design.
These rings not only represent the characters' love but also reflect their personalities—He Suye's calm and steady demeanor, and Shen Xifan's blend of professionalism and grace.
